Blue Screen of Death (BSOD) Stop code: 0x0000007E when connecting iPhone to computer.

Problem:
Blue Screen of Death (BSOD) Stop code: 0x0000007E when connecting iPhone to computer.

Discussion:
There have been reports of BSOD's Stop code: 0x0000007E when connecting an iPhone to some Dell Systems. Research indicates that the root cause of the problem is a conflict with older versions Logitech Camera software for the webcam. This issue can occur on any system equipped with a logitech webcam.

Resolution:
I have had replies verifying that in you update the Logitech WebCam Software/Driver Suite to QuickCam® for Notebooks Pro v11.0 the blue screen doesn't occur. (http://www.logitech.com/index.cfm/435/3055&cl=us,en) As yet, there is not a Dell validated Logitech driver/software suite, so any use of this software is at the customer's own risk. If the customer doesn't want to assume that risk then they can follow the workaround below to enable iPhone functionality.

Workaround:
The blue screen error can be resolved by uninstalling the logitech camera software and drivers then rebooting the system without the logitech drivers installed. The iPhone will then install and function normally.
